How Stopping the Ball and Starting a Revolution: The Values of Top Soccer Defenders Actually Works

At its core, the idea of Stopping the Ball and Starting a Revolution: The Values of Top Soccer Defenders can be understood through a few foundational principles that apply far beyond the pitch. In soccer, a defender’s primary responsibility is to protect the goal, slow down opposition attacks, and create opportunities for their team to transition from defense to offense. This requires situational awareness, teamwork, and the ability to make quick, calculated decisions under pressure. In practical terms, it means positioning oneself intelligently, reading the flow of the game, and communicating effectively with teammates. These actions are not about aggression but about thoughtful intervention at the right moment.

When translated into everyday contexts, these principles become powerful metaphors for personal and professional life. Consider a professional managing a high-stakes project. Much like a defender, they must anticipate challenges, set clear boundaries, and ensure that resources are allocated efficiently to prevent setbacks. They “stop the ball” by identifying risks early and “start a revolution” by introducing new processes or ideas once stability is achieved. In a family setting, a parent might adopt a similar approach by establishing consistent routines while also encouraging growth and open communication. The emphasis is on balance—being firm when necessary and adaptable when appropriate. By viewing leadership and decision-making through this lens, individuals can cultivate a sense of purpose and control in their daily responsibilities.

Things People Often Misunderstand

A common misconception is that the defender’s role is solely about restriction or stopping progress. In reality, the most effective defenders enable their teams to succeed by creating safe spaces for opportunity. Similarly, some may interpret the idea of revolution as disruptive or confrontational, when in this context it refers to constructive, forward-thinking change. Another misunderstanding is that these values apply only in high-pressure situations, when in fact they are most beneficial when practiced consistently in everyday decisions. Clarifying these points helps build trust and reinforces the practical nature of the concept. By addressing these myths directly, the discussion becomes more accessible and less abstract.
